Output c38876985010687bfb2e64e99cc155ed58877dc6476b270a30debe2095dedb94:1

value
12879568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ae2e8715e8272e9885766fd9dbe2dd00c344a32b OP_EQUAL
address
MPn9YcEzdiGuEZ5gWyHh9bbfifK1QJv92w
transaction
c38876985010687bfb2e64e99cc155ed58877dc6476b270a30debe2095dedb94
spent
true